Its primary docking bay could survive several direct hits from Ion Cannons, and with a Sentinel force field it could allow strike craft and even frigates to safely retreat from battle and dock inside for repair and resupply before going back to the fray. Like most carriers, they could build both strike craft and frigates. Their four smaller turrets won't do much against capital ships but can definitely assist against Strike Craft. Thanks to their durable design and their Sentinel escorts, they could survive an attack from multiple frigates, and were capable of striking back with Energy Cannons if upgraded for battle. However, when times of war began, the Shamans were forced onto the battlefield, their construction facilities being upgraded into full military production ability. Its production bays were merely for constructing acolytes and recons, and its frigate bay was simply for Worker maintenance. While these huge units were moving forward, Carriers were normally assigned to stay with several Workers to finish the mining of remaining asteroids. They were based on the Chieftain Processor Unit, with the final design simply upgrading the Processor's power plant into a military-class drive system and a PDS construction bay. Shamans were designed before times of battle as support for Somtaaw command ships.
